<self-uri xlink:href="http://pepsic.bvsalud.org/scielo.php?script=sci_arttext&amp;pid=S0104-12822017000200012&amp;lng=en&amp;nrm=iso"></self-uri><self-uri xlink:href="http://pepsic.bvsalud.org/scielo.php?script=sci_abstract&amp;pid=S0104-12822017000200012&amp;lng=en&amp;nrm=iso"></self-uri><self-uri xlink:href="http://pepsic.bvsalud.org/scielo.php?script=sci_pdf&amp;pid=S0104-12822017000200012&amp;lng=en&amp;nrm=iso"></self-uri><abstract abstract-type="short" xml:lang="en"><p><![CDATA[INTRODUCTION: School and motor performances demonstrates achievements of children throughout childhood. Gender and the child's developmental context interfere with the differentiated trends of intensity and direction of school and motor performance. OBJECTIVE: To analyze the association among school performance, motor performance, and the sex of children of different subcultures. METHOD: The study included 233 children aged 7 to 10 years, 127 boys (8.2 ± 0.92 years) and 106 girls (8.4 ± 0.85 years), from three different subcultures (semi-arid, mountainous, and coastal weather) of Northeast Brazil. Data were collected from the School Performance Test and the Test of Gross Motor Development-2. Descriptive statistics, comparisons, and multivariate multiple linear regressions were used for analysis. RESULTS: It was found that school delays were prevalent in boys, and motor delays, specifically in object control skills, were prevalent in girls. Motor performance is positively associated with performance in writing, reading, and arithmetic, but this relationship is specific for each subculture. CONCLUSION: There was an association among school performance, motor performance, and the sex of children in different Northeastern subcultures, evidencing the influence of subcultures and gender on the children's performance.]]></p></abstract>

<body><![CDATA[<p><font face="Verdana, Arial, Helvetica, sans-serif" size="3"><b>INTRODUCTION</b></font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">Associations between    cognitive performance and motor performance have been the focus of recent research<sup>1-3</sup>.    It is known in neuroscience that motor and cognitive functions are performed    by the same brain structures. For example, the cerebellum is involved in both    motor and cognitive functions, and the prefrontal cortex plays an important    role in these structures through neural connections<sup>4,5</sup>. Motor performance    may act as a control parameter for the development of cognitive and perceptual    abilities<sup>6</sup>. Furthermore, children with cognitive deficits also present    deficits in school performance variables such as arithmetic, reading, and writing<sup>7</sup>.</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">From an ecological    perspective, it is known that personal characteristics - for example, the child's    gender and development context - interfere in the differentiated tendencies    of intensity and directions of school and motor performance<sup>8,9</sup>. Delays    in school and motor performance are reported as more prevalent in socioeconomically    impoverished populations<sup>9-12</sup>. Regarding gender, school performance    impairment is more frequent among boys<sup>13</sup>, while delays in motor performance,    especially in skills involving manipulation of elements (balls, rackets, clubs),    are more prevalent among girls<sup>14</sup>.</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">Because of its    important educational repercussions, this theme needs research in Brazil, working    together with evidence of an association between school performance and motor    performance<sup>1-3</sup>. This work was approved by the Ethics Committee in Research with Human Beings    (Process n&ordm; 19861).</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2"><b>Assessment of    School Performance</b></font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">The School Performance    Test (SPT) developed by Stein<sup>15</sup> was used to evaluate the fundamental    academic abilities, specifically, writing, arithmetic, and reading. The SPT    is intended for the evaluation of students between 2nd and 7th grade of elementary    school. The said instrument is composed of three subtests: a) writing (writing    of the proper name and isolated words presented in the form of dictation); B)    arithmetic (oral solution of problems and calculation of arithmetic operations    in writing); and C) reading (recognition of words isolated from context). The    gross score (GS) of each subtest and the total gross score (TGS) of the entire    SPT are converted by means of a table in the classifications of upper, middle,    and lower for each school series. That way, the information can be used to compare    the performance of one individual to another.</font></p>     ]]></body>
<body><![CDATA[<p><font face="Verdana, Arial, Helvetica, sans-serif" size="2"><b>Motor Performance    Evaluation</b></font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">Motor performance    was evaluated by the Test of Gross Motor Development-2 (TGMD-2; Ulrich)<sup>16</sup>,    which was authenticated for the Brazilian population<sup>17</sup>. The TGMD-2    is a process-oriented instrument that evaluates the performance characteristics    of six HLOC locomotion skills (running, galloping, one-legged jumping, passing    jumping, horizontal jumping, and lateral running) and six HCO object controlling    skills (bounce a ball, rebut, catch, kick, fling over, and fling under). Each    skill is evaluated considering the presence or absence of three to five performance    criteria<sup>16,17</sup>.</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2"><b>Data Analysis</b></font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">Descriptive statistics    of the frequency distribution type (absolute and relative values) were used    to describe the school performance characteristics of boys and girls in each    subculture. Average and standard deviation were used to describe the characteristics    of school performance and locomotor skills and to control objects according    to sex and context. Test 't' for independent samples was used to compare school    performance and motor skills performance of locomotion and object control between    boys and girls according to context. Cohen's 'd' was used to estimate the size    of the effect.</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">A multivariate    multiple linear regression model was conducted through structural equation models    to evaluate possible associations between dependent variables - performance    in arithmetic, writing, and reading - and independent variables: gender (0-    female, 1- male) and motor skills (gross locomotion score and object control).    The square distance of Mahalanobis (D<sup>2</sup>) verified the existence of    outliers, and the normality of the variables was evaluated by the coefficients    of asymmetry (sk) and kurtosis (ku) uni and multivariate. Possible multicollinearities    were investigated using VIF (variance inflation factor); FIV&gt; 5 were considered    as indicators of multicollinearity<sup>18</sup>. Differences between boys and girls were observed in school performance    according to context. Regarding motor performance, exclusively in object control    skills, only boys showed better performance when compared to girls in the mountain    context (t = 6.481, p &lt;0.001, Cohen's d = 1.50) and the coastal context (t    = 3.907 p &lt; 0.001, Cohen's d = 0.81) (<a href="/img/revistas/rbcdh/v27n2/12t1.jpg">Table    1</a>).</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">The results of    school performance indicate a lower achievement than expected for the range    of education, regardless of gender and context. The performance in arithmetic    was the most compromised, varying between 87.2% and 100% of performance categorized    as inferior. In relation to the associations, the    female sex was positively associated with writing performance in the semi-arid    context. In the serrano and littoral contexts, the performance in reading stands    out. In arithmetic, there was only association in the coastal context. These    results indicate superiority in the performance of girls in these school skills    in their respective contexts.</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">Regarding associations    between motor performance and academic performance, locomotor skills were positively    associated with writing in the semi-arid and coastal contexts, with reading    in the semi-arid context and with arithmetic in the coastal context. Motor performance was positively associated    with performance in writing, reading, and arithmetic, but this relationship    was specific for each subculture.</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">Regardless of the    geographical region and culture of the children, residing in socially vulnerable    communities is a risk factor for poor school performance. The results of this    study confirm previous studies<sup>9,11</sup> and reinforce the arguments that    point to the socioeconomic level as the best predictor of school performance.</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">When it is found    that children from the semi-arid context have the worse school performance,    it is worth noting that despite the fact that the school census points to an    improvement in the professional qualification of the semi-arid teachers in recent    years, the regions classified as non-semi-arid still present a higher number    of teachers with a higher level<sup>19</sup>. In addition, it is not uncommon    to have cases in the semi-arid context in which the teachers' graduation is    given through the short degree, where the understanding persists that students    in the initial grades of basic education do not require better professional    qualification of teachers<sup>20</sup>.</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">In general, the    results suggest the need for ongoing training of teachers working in communities    of social vulnerability and of specific compensatory strategies in school and    motor performance to enable these children to reach higher levels of school    performance that allow progress in subsequent grades without abandoning teaching    for poor performance.</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">Regarding differences    in school performance between the sexes, tests applied in educational assessments    in the country have shown that boys perform better in mathematics and girls    in reading<sup>11,21</sup>. This fact was only partially confirmed in this study,    as a better performance of girls was observed in all subtests of school performance.</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">On the subject,    Capellini <i>et al.</i><sup>13</sup>, comment that greater difficulties to learn    factual knowledge are more present in males. However, neuroscience recognizes    that the brains of boys and girls are more alike than different, and such similarity    is more common in adolescence with the event of puberty and brain plasticity    that occurs according to the experiences in contexts<sup>22</sup>. In fact,    in the present study it was observed that boys seemed to be encouraged earlier    to help their parents in their professional activities (in the field in the    mountain context and in artisanal fishing in the village of fishermen). In general,    the families expected more dedication from the girls in school activities. This    fact may partly explain the results found.</font></p>     ]]></body>
<body><![CDATA[<p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">The low level of    motor proficiency of children identified in this study may be as worrying as    the level observed in school performance. It should be noted, however, that    the phenomenon of motor delays occurs in different countries, including children    of high socioeconomic level<sup>23</sup>, as well as those attended by non-sports    social projects<sup>10</sup>. Yet it is known that this phenomenon of motor    delays is more prevalent in schoolchildren living in situations of social vulnerability<sup>24</sup>,    as observed in the present study.</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">Regarding the influences    of sex on motor performance, as can be seen in <a href="/img/revistas/rbcdh/v27n2/12t2.jpg">Table    2</a>, the results of this research corroborate with the literature that indicates    similar performance in locomotion skills<sup>10,14</sup>, but with a predominance    of better performance in motor skills, particularly the control of objects,    in males<sup>10,14,23,24</sup>. In general, these motor delays can be explained    by the weakness and disintegration of primordial environments to promote human    development, first at home and then at school. In this way, the creation of    other contexts and promoters of development would be necessary to overcome the    coexisting deficiencies in the primordial environments<sup>25</sup>.</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">The results presented    in <a href="/img/revistas/rbcdh/v27n2/12t3.jpg">Table 3</a>, when evidencing    associations between the locomotor and control abilities of objects with performance    in writing, reading, and arithmetic, confirm the hypothesis of the present study,    suggesting that the associations are specific to each context. For example,    coastal schoolchildren presented a greater influence of locomotor skills on    writing and arithmetic performance, whereas for mountainous students, motor    proficiency in object control skills influences writing and reading performance.    On the other hand, in the semi-arid context, the proficiency in locomotion and    control of the object influences the performance in writing and, mainly, reading.</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">A previous study    by Westendorp <i>et al</i>.<sup>1</sup>, in Australia showed a similar trend    as observed in the present study. The authors report that Australian children    showed significant correlations between performance in locomotor skills with    writing and reading as well as significant correlations between performance    in mathematics and object control skills. According to the authors, for Australian    children, reading performance is importantly associated with locomotor performance,    although there has been a tendency for math to be a predictor for performance    in object control skills.</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">It is recommended    to prioritize the development of control skills of objects with requisition,    since we may require a rapid adaptation, stimulating more strongly the activation    of the prefrontal cortex and cerebellum, which are also required in cognitive    activities<sup>1</sup>. The results of the present study extend this recommendation    and show that the importance of developing locomotor skill proficiency cannot    be minimized.</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">It is a fact that    there is an educational crisis in Brazil involving students, teachers, family,    school, and the educational system as a whole<sup>9</sup>. The results of this    study show that, specifically in socioeconomically disadvantaged contexts, this    reality is detrimental to school performance and even more harmful to the development    of motor skills, considering that for the population's belief system<sup>26</sup>,    such abilities are rarely interpreted as essential to life. Although low, school    performance still remains important for these families, while little importance    is given to motor proficiency.</font></p>     <p><font face="Verdana, Arial, Helvetica, sans-serif" size="2">All efforts should    be made to minimize the impact that social-risk environments have on children's    development.
